Frequently Asked Questions about Dorval
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Dorval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Dorval ranges from $1,150 to $1,920 with an average monthly rent of $1,572.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Dorval c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Dorval range from $1,895 to $2,570.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,062.
How expensive are Dorval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 21 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Dorval on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,670 to $4,495 - averaging $3,197 for the location.
